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
62832445 7447 3669464
693 73148693
693 73148693
10 35 41146
All about undefined
Interested in learning more?
693 73148693
10 35 41146
See more
0727990880 399655172 7747792
78515428 85694488694 9319013204
See more
945627610 28 139
8951133 2431651778 7475 06688 507
See more